
We are a forces-friendly employer and have achieved the Gold standard, Ministry of Defence Employer Recognition Scheme (ERS) – this scheme encompasses awards for employer organisations that pledge, demonstrate or advocate support to defence and the armed forces community and align their values with the Armed Forces Covenant.
The Armed Forces programme encompasses diverse project streams including:
- Our Armed Forces Network
- Armed Forces Insight Days – raising awareness of roles within NWAS and recruitment support
- Collaborative events with ERS Gold Alumni NHS trusts
- Annual Reserves and Armed Forces Day events
- Honorary contracts for paramedics from the Armed Forces
- Supporting local and regional careers events for service leavers and veterans – including the annual Career Transition Partnership careers fair
- Partnership working with leading organisations that support service leavers, veterans and members of the reserve and cadet forces
- Sharing good practice with businesses and NHS trusts
- Attending NHS Employers Armed Forces Network regional meetings and national conferences

In November 2023 NWAS was reaccredited as ‘Veteran Aware’ by the national steering group for the NHS Veteran Covenant Healthcare Alliance (VCHA)
This is a real honour for NWAS and demonstrates close working with the armed forces community and partnership working. This recognition means that we have demonstrated that NWAS supports the armed forces community as an employer, that we ensure that veterans, reservists, cadet force adult volunteers and other members of the armed forces community amongst our workforce are looked after, and that we have good links with other local services and service charities.
